Post-Surgery Physiotherapy

Physiotherapy after orthopedic surgery is critical for the results you achieve. It starts at your initial healing process and can carry on until your complete recovery and return to regular activities, sport or work. Ask us how Post-surgery Physiotherapy can help you!

Benefits of Post-Surgery Physiotherapy

-Pain management
-Improve swelling
-Joint mobilization to promote gentle movement
-Stretching stiff muscles/joint
-Strengthening weak muscles
-Improving posture
-Help you return to activities of daily living
-Provide a graduated home exercise program
-Help you regain your independence and return to the activities you want to be doing

We often work with the surgeon to follow any specific protocols and ensure good communication on your progress.

Generally, in the initial stages immediately after surgery we work to control swelling, pain and promote gentle range of motion. As you progress further, we work to restore your full range of motion and start gentle strengthening exercises. Lastly, we work to achieve to restore full strength and return to regular activities, sport or work.

We can instruct you and provide education regarding your sling or walking aid such as crutches, cane or walker.
